Germany's Munich is hosting the 189th edition of Oktoberfest, which started on Saturday. The festival is in full swing. The largest beer festival attracts several million beer lovers every year. Security is heightened, while beer is again more expensive. But this doesn't seem to bother the visitors.

James Earl Jones, a celebrated icon of stage and screen, with probably one of the most recognizable voices out there has died. He was 93 years old. He has been described as one of the most distinguished and versatile players.

After its Olympic debut, the outrage over the fact that breakdance does not belong at the Olympics continues. The public was most divided after the infamous performance of Australian breakdancer Rachel Gunn or Raygun, who ended her competitive career in Paris, and remains in the spotlight.

The 33rd 2024 Summer Olympics in Paris have officially drawn to a close on Sunday, saying au revoir. The ceremony ended 19 days of competition, handing over to Los Angeles, which will host the next Games in 2028. With two gold medals and one silver, Slovenia finished the Paris Games in 34th place. According to the statistics of gold medals won in relation to the number of inhabitants, Slovenia took fourth place.

On Monday, Australia has become the first country to ban the sale of vapes outside pharmacies. The new legislation continues the government's efforts to reduce the harmful effects of e-cigarettes and to eliminate their recreational use, which it announced last year.

This year's Paris Paralympic Games will include 23 sports and 549 events. A record number of broadcasters from around the world are set to cover the Games. However, it is not yet clear whether it would be possible to watch this year’s Paralympics on TV Slovenia.

Slovenia's main theatre event kicked off on Monday. The 59th Maribor Theatre festival brings twelve Slovenian productions competing for prestigious Borštnik awards, which will be conferred at the end of the festival. The official opening is scheduled for Friday.

On Saturday, the official ceremony took place marking the 21st Slovenian beekeeping holiday and the 7th World Bee Day, which is marked today. This year, the day highlights active youth beekeeping.

A group of students, who had been occupying the Faculty of Social Sciences in Ljubljana for almost a week, as a sign of protest due to the war in Gaza, ended their sit-in on Monday night. Their demands were said to be fulfilled in full.
